AimStudents bring up a level to resolve disputes arising from labor law.
Course ContentThis course contains; Introduction to the Labour Law, topic of Labour Law, Development History, Purpose and Sources of Labour Law,The Basic Concepts of Labour Law; Employee, Employer, Representative of the Employer, Sub-employer and Concern,Scope of the Labour Code,Formation of Employment Contracts, General Principles,Types of Employment Contracts,Obligations of the Employee Arising from the Employment Contract,Obligations of the Employeer Arising from the Employment Contract,Ending of Employment Contract other than Termination,Ending of Employment Contract through Termination,Labor-job Protection, Reemployment Lawsuit,Termination for Valid Cause and Just Cause,Legal Consequences of Termination,Organization of Work, Overtime Work and Special kinds of Working Relations,Rest Break, Paid Weekend, Annual Leave, National Holidays,Development of Unionism, Right to form Unions and Union Freedom,Establisment, Activities, Dissolution of Unions and Suspension of Union Activities ,Formation, Characteristics and Provisions of Collective Labour Agreements,Ending, Changing and the level of Collective Labour Agreements,Peaceful Settlements of Collective Labour Disputes,Mediation, Strike and Lock-outs, Prohibition and Postponements of Strike,Unlawful Strike and Lock-out,Collective Labour Disputes, Courts Procedure and Arbitration,Turkish Social Security System, Especially Concept and Main Provisions.,Social İnsurance System and Elements of Social İnsurance System,Social Security Code, General Principles and Obligations Emanating from the Code,Short and Long Term Social İnsurance Branches,Evaluation of Services through Borrowing,Unemployment İnsurance.
